Message type: E = Error
Message class: EPIC_ACTIONS - Messages for Payment Processing Services
Message number: 137
Message text: Action canceled for item &1

- Action canceled for item &1 ?The SAP error message "EPIC_ACTIONS137 Action canceled for item &1" typically indicates that a specific action or process related to an item in the system has been canceled. This message is often associated with workflows or processes that involve item management, such as procurement, inventory management, or sales order processing.
Possible Causes:
- User Intervention: The action may have been manually canceled by a user due to a change in requirements or an error in the process.
- System Constraints: There may be system constraints or validations that prevent the action from being completed, such as missing data or incorrect item status.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to perform the action on the specified item.
- Workflow Errors: If the action is part of a workflow, there may be issues within the workflow configuration or execution that lead to cancellation.
- Data Integrity Issues: There could be inconsistencies or errors in the data related to the item, such as incorrect master data or transaction data.
Solutions:
- Check User Actions: Verify if the action was intentionally canceled by a user. If so, determine the reason and whether the action should be retried.
- Review Item Status: Check the status of the item in question. Ensure that it is in a state that allows the action to be performed.
- Validate Data: Ensure that all required data for the action is complete and accurate. This includes checking master data and transaction data related to the item.
- Check Authorizations: Verify that the user attempting the action has the necessary authorizations to perform it. If not, consult with your SAP security team to adjust permissions.
- Examine Workflow Logs: If the action is part of a workflow, review the workflow logs for any errors or issues that may have caused the cancellation.
- Consult SAP Notes: Look for any relevant SAP Notes or documentation that may address this specific error message or provide additional troubleshooting steps.
